Summary:

The Umbrella Corporation is a fictional company in the Resident Evil video game series. The company’s logo is a white and red umbrella with a black background. Creating a transparent version of this logo can enhance its visual appeal and make it stand out. Here’s how you can create a stunning transparent Umbrella Corp logo.

1. Choose the Right Software:

To create a transparent Umbrella Corp logo, you need to use software that supports transparency. Adobe Photoshop, GIMP, and CorelDRAW are some popular software that you can use. Choose the one that you’re most comfortable with.

2. Open the Logo:

Open the Umbrella Corp logo in the software of your choice. If you don’t have the logo, you can search for it online or create it from scratch using the software’s tools.

3. Make the Background Transparent:

To make the logo’s background transparent, select the Magic Wand or Lasso tool and select the black background. Then, press the delete key to remove the black background. You can also use the Eraser tool to remove the background manually.

4. Save the Logo:

Once you’ve removed the black background, save the logo in a format that supports transparency, such as PNG or GIF. Make sure to choose a high resolution to maintain the logo’s quality.

5. Apply the Logo:

Now that you’ve created a stunning transparent Umbrella Corp logo, you can apply it to your website, social media pages, or any other digital platforms. The transparent background will make the logo blend seamlessly with the background, giving it a professional and polished look.
